1 Instruments of Measurement

2 A balance is used to measure the amount of matter an object contains and is measured in grams.

3 To find the mass of an object, first make sure that the balance is calibrated.

4 Mass your material. Stop when the pointer reaches the balance point.

5 When reading the balance, the 100's and 10's place is simply read by looking at the number located in the "window" of the mass.

6 The 1's place is read by locating the number on the gram dial, just to the right of the zero mark.

7 The tenths place is read by counting the number of lines between the zero mark and the ones digit to the right of the zero mark.

8 The hundredth's place is located by finding the line on the hundredth's scale which matches (or lines up with) any line on the gram dial.

9 Since the third line as you go from the.05 line to the.10 line is indicated, 8 goes into the hundredth's place.

10 Spring scales measure the weight of an object in Newtons.

11 A graduated cylinder measures volume or amount of space something takes up and is measured in milliliters (mL).

12 Read a graduated cylinder from the bottom of the meniscus, which is the curve in the liquid. 53mL

13 Do NOT use beakers or flasks when measuring liquids.

14 Thermometers are used to measure the temperature in degrees Celsius ( o C)

15 Rulers or Meter sticks measure length in METRICS!
